Ilya Yefimovich Repin, a titan of Russian realism, bequeathed to us not merely paintings but profound reflections on human experience. His masterpiece, “Interior (etude),” completed in 1883 and currently residing within the hallowed halls of the Tretyakov Gallery in Moscow, transcends mere visual representation; it’s an invitation into a meticulously crafted tableau that captures the quiet dignity of everyday life.
Repin wasn’t interested in grand narratives or idealized beauty. Instead, he sought to depict the world as it truly was – weathered, honest, and imbued with subtle emotion. “Interior (etude)” exemplifies this approach perfectly. Characterized by a masterful use of warm hues—primarily ochre, amber, and crimson—the painting employs soft lighting that casts gentle shadows across the room, fostering an atmosphere of intimacy and contemplation. This technique echoes Repin’s distinctive style found in works like “Portrait of Mikhail Glinka” and “Portrait of Andrey Delvig,” demonstrating a consistent commitment to capturing psychological nuance alongside impeccable observational detail.
The painting's composition is deceptively simple yet profoundly effective. At its core lies a dining table meticulously set for dinner—a commonplace scene elevated by Repin’s unwavering attention to detail. Cups, bowls, spoons, and linens are arranged with careful consideration, emphasizing the ordinary nature of domestic life while simultaneously hinting at deeper themes. The inclusion of these everyday objects serves as a deliberate counterpoint to the grandeur often associated with artistic endeavors, grounding the image in tangible reality.
Painted during a period of significant social upheaval—the twilight years of Tsarist Russia— “Interior (etude)” speaks volumes about Repin's engagement with the anxieties and aspirations of his time. The painting reflects the burgeoning interest in portraying the lives of ordinary people, capturing their struggles and triumphs with unflinching honesty. It’s a testament to Repin’s belief that art should serve as a conduit for understanding human nature and its complexities.
